CareerPlanAI job matching →

Director, Engineering – Software Engineering and AI Inferencing Platforms

NVIDIA
📍 2 Locations🗓 Posted 2025-11-05
Apply on NVIDIA ↗

NVIDIA is widely recognized as one of the world’s most desirable employers, leading groundbreaking innovation in Artificial Intelligence (AI), High-Performance Computing (HPC), and Visualization. Our technologies, including the GPU, have transformed industries—from AI Inferencing and AI factory Optimization, and design to data science. Due to continued growth, NVIDIA Vietnam R&D Center (VRDC) is expanding its engineering leadership to accelerate our AI data and factory platform initiatives.

What You’ll Be Doing:

• Build, lead and scale world-class engineering teams in Vietnam, collaborating with global counterparts across system software, data science, and AI platforms.

• Drive the design, architecture, and delivery of high-performance system software platforms that power NVIDIA’s AI products and services.

• Partner with global teams across Machine Learning, Inference Services, and Hardware/Software integration to ensure performance, reliability, and scalability.

• Oversee the development and optimization of AI delivery platforms in Vietnam, including NIMs, Blueprints, and other flagship NVIDIA services.

• Engage with open-source and enterprise data and workflow ecosystems (e.g., Temporal, Gitlab DevOps Platform, RAPIDS, NeMo Curator, Morpheus) to advance accelerated AI factory, data science and data engineering workloads.

• Champion continuous integration, continuous delivery, and engineering best practices across multi-site R&D Centers.

• Collaborate with product management and cross-functional stakeholders to ensure enterprise readiness and customer impact.

• Develop and deploy standard processes for large-scale, distributed system testing, encompassing stress, scale, failover, and resiliency testing.

• Ensure security and compliance testing aligns with industry standards for cloud and data center products.

• Mentor and develop talent within the organization, fostering a culture of quality and continuous improvement.

What We Need to See:

• Bachelor’s, Master’s, or PhD in Computer Science, Computer Engineering, or related field.

• 15+ overall years of software engineering experience with 6+ years in senior leadership roles.

• Proven record of managing large, high-performing software teams and delivering complex AI/ML or data-driven products.

• Expertise in cloud, data, and accelerated computing technologies (e.g., Spark, Kubernetes, Dask, Python ecosystem, CUDA).

• Experience collaborating with open-source communities and enterprise partners.

• Strong leadership, communication, and cross-functional coordination skills.

• Strategic mindset with hands-on technical depth in AI, system software, or large-scale data platforms.

Ways to Stand Out from the Crowd:

• Experience building and scaling AI/ML Inferencing platforms from concept to production.

• Background in GPU programming, CUDA optimization, or system performance engineering.

• Deep understanding of microservices, distributed systems, and high-performance data architectures.

• Contributions to open-source projects or developer ecosystems.

• Knowledge of deep learning, RAG, embeddings, or modern text search frameworks.

At NVIDIA, you’ll join a team of world-class innovators shaping the future of computing. Our Vietnam R&D Center is a key part of NVIDIA’s global AI and Software Engineering ecosystem—collaborating across continents to deliver groundbreaking products that redefine what’s possible. If you’re a creative, driven engineering leader passionate about building technology that changes the world, we’d love to hear from you.

Sourced via workday · Listed on CareerPlan, which tracks 70,000+ jobs from 20+ sources.

Get roles like this matched to your CV

Upload your CV once. CareerPlan scores every new posting against your profile with AI and surfaces the ones worth your time — with a recruiter-style pitch.

Try CareerPlan free →